Variance Reduction Techniques in Simulation

The paper should include why do need variance reduction in simulation (Introduction). Then talk about the following variance reduction techniques (with some examples if possible):

Common random numbers 
Control variates
Importance sampling

Please use all the references and Feel free to add any reference if you need to. This paper is for Computer simulation. The writer needs to have some background in math in order to understand the concepts and write it correctly.

